Torah Studies is a continuation of work on the intersection of Jewish and Garden themes Nomi Kaplan has been pursuing since 2000. This group of work includes Shadows, Garden and Tzitzit. Kaplan reveals a whimsical yet respectful attitude toward Jewish images drawn from her own background and tradition.
Working with various materials (some found only in toy stores), Torah Studies is a reflection of the Jewish way of dealing with prejudice and pain through humour. Torah Studies consists of photographs as well as three-dimensional wire mesh installation pieces.
